Output 58f350615f29f5e32efcf09eced234bacc1a046a4000d4239d3dd7b9de537756:0

value
7060637
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 916ac70d840069c0b1fcd0f7e2a1061c744ebac6 OP_EQUALVERIFY OP_CHECKSIG
address
1EFttrHDXNEKPaLbKSYcYKk69L4r5ad3Ke
transaction
58f350615f29f5e32efcf09eced234bacc1a046a4000d4239d3dd7b9de537756
spent
true